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Basics of Metal Polishing - Typically, the polishing of metal is essential for an attractive appearance as well as clean-room application. It is one of the most prominent solutions because of its utility in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, as an example, auto parts, cookware or motorbike parts. Similarly, plenty of clean-rooms demand a lustrous finish so as to minimize the perviousness of the components that can result in particles to collect and contaminate. A good example of this application could be in vacuum chambers. There are certainly a great number of approaches to polish metals, and we can have a look at the various methods required. Metals may be burnished chemically, electromechanically, using purpose built buffing machines, and also manually. A polishing compound or paste is commonly utilized, that could include ch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, rather high viscosity, and hardness is usually one of the most time-consuming. Conversely, things manufactured from non-ferrous metals are much more amenable to finishing, since they demand the lowest amount of operations.
If a superior processing quality is not vital, swifter pad speeds may be used. A decreased pad speed must be used when a superior quality mirror finish is imperative. Finishing buffs smeared in paste will be very much affected by the force on the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face could be accelerated to a precise limit, however putting on above the most effective measure of load not only decreases the quality of treatment, but additionally can worsen effectiveness, could result in wear on the part, and there is also an evident heating of the work-pieces, generated by friction. When you are working on thinner material, it is increased heat (and the ensuing flexibility of the material) which can cause materials to buckle, twist or flex. Overall, it will take a skilled polisher to take into account each one of these things to equally prevent harm to the workpiece and to operate proficiently. To radically enhance the standard of the final finish, the finishing action must be accomplished with a lesser amount of vigour and not so much force so that you may subsequently complete a surface that doesn't have any scores or fine lines due to the the buffing process, thus ending up with a shiny mirror finish.
